Ms Access

Fixing Chart Refresh Issues on Update in MS Access: Troubleshooting Guide

Overview of the Problem

When working with graphs and charts in Microsoft Access, one common issue users encounter is that the chart doesn’t refresh on update. This can be frustrating, especially when you’re trying to visualize new data or changes made in the database. Generally, this problem arises because of how the data source connects to the chart, or due to settings that govern automatic updates in Access. Understanding why this happens is essential for resolving the issue effectively.


Key Takeaways

  • Understanding Refresh Dynamics: Charts in Microsoft Access may not refresh automatically due to several factors involving data connections and settings.
  • Data Connections Matter: external data sources, relationships between tables, and query parameters can prevent automatic updates.
  • Step-by-Step Solutions: A structured troubleshooting approach can help identify and resolve issues efficiently.
  • Best Practices: Regularly checking connections, avoiding broken links, and maintaining up-to-date records can help prevent recurrence.

Possible Causes

  1. Data Source Misconfiguration: If the data source of the chart is not configured correctly, it may lead to refresh issues.

  2. Broken Links: If the chart is linked to an external table or query that is no longer valid, it will not update as expected.

  3. table relationships: Charts that depend on multiple tables may not reflect changes if the relationships between them are not defined appropriately.

  4. Access Settings: The refresh settings in Access might be disabled or require manual intervention.

  5. Query Parameters: If the parameters set within queries do not accommodate new data, this can hinder updates.

See also  How to Fix Report Filter Issues in MS Access: Step-by-Step Guide

Step-by-Step Troubleshooting Guide

Step 1: Check Data Source Configuration

  • Open the Chart Wizard:

    • Right-click on the chart in question.
    • Select Properties to check the data source.
  • Verify Data Linkage: Ensure that the data source is still available and correctly linked to your chart.

Step 2: Refresh Data Manually

  • Navigate to the Home tab in Access.
  • Click Refresh All to manually refresh all linked data.

Step 3: Validate Table Relationships

  • Go to the Database Tools tab and select Relationships.
  • Confirm that all tables are connected correctly. Any missing links can disrupt data flow.

Step 4: Update Queries

  • Open the Queries in Design View.
  • Ensure that they are set to include newly added data by checking Criteria and Sort settings.

Step 5: Review Access Settings

  • Check the Access Options under the File menu.
  • Navigate to Client Settings, and confirm that the Enable background refresh is checked.

Cause / Solution Reference Table

CauseSolution
Data Source MisconfigurationVerify and adjust data source settings in chart properties.
Broken LinksCheck linked tables and queries for accessibility.
Incorrect Table RelationshipsReassess relationships between tables and adjust as necessary.
Manual Refresh RequiredUse Refresh All to manually update all queries and charts.
Query Parameter LimitationsModify queries to encompass new data range or criteria.

Common Mistakes and How to Avoid Them

  1. Ignoring Manual Refresh: Relying solely on automatic refresh may lead to outdated charts. Regularly check and use manual refresh options.

  2. Neglecting Data Source Updates: Always ensure that external data sources remain valid; broken links can render charts useless.

  3. Not Checking Relationships: Failing to review table relationships can cause significant data disconnects. Make it a habit to validate connections periodically.

See also  Understanding Read-Only Databases in MS Access: No Edit Permissions Explained

Prevention Tips / Best Practices

  • Maintain data integrity: Regularly audit data entries to avoid discrepancies in tables that may lead to broken links.

  • Establish Regular Refresh Protocols: Encourage team members to routinely refresh data sources and validate settings.

  • Document Relationships: Keep clear documentation on relationships and data connections in the database for easier troubleshooting in the future.

  • Use Tables for Dynamic Data: Whenever possible, convert data ranges used for charts into tables. This allows charts to update more seamlessly as data changes.


Frequently Asked Questions

How can I ensure my chart updates automatically?

To ensure that your chart updates automatically, check the linked data source and make sure that the automatic refresh settings in Access are enabled.

What should I do if my chart doesn’t link properly after a data update?

You may need to re-link the chart to the new data source or check the parameters in your query to ensure it accommodates the new data.

Can I schedule automatic refreshes for my charts?

While Access does not have built-in scheduling capabilities, you can use VBA to create a routine that refreshes your charts on a defined schedule.

What if I have multiple charts and they all show outdated information?

If multiple charts show outdated information, it’s likely a larger issue with your data connections or refresh settings. Follow the troubleshooting guide thoroughly or consider re-establishing data connections.

Is there a way to display real-time data in my charts?

Real-time data displaying usually requires live database connections or API integrations. Be sure to employ tools that support live data feeds if this is essential for your work.

See also  Fixing Expression Not Saving in Query in MS Access: Solutions & Tips

Conclusion

Experiencing issues where the chart doesn’t refresh on update in Microsoft Access can be attributed to several common factors, including data misconfiguration, broken links, and incorrect relationships. By following the structured troubleshooting guide and implementing best practices, users can effectively resolve these issues and maintain their charts’ accuracy and functionality. Regular audits and prompt updates in the database are crucial for ensuring seamless data visualization.

About the author

Jeffrey Collins

Jeffrey Collins

Jeffery Collins is a Microsoft Office specialist with over 15 years of experience in teaching, training, and business consulting. He has guided thousands of students and professionals in mastering Office applications such as Excel, Word, PowerPoint, and Outlook. From advanced Excel functions and VBA automation to professional Word formatting, data-driven PowerPoint presentations, and efficient email management in Outlook, Jeffery is passionate about making Office tools practical and accessible. On Softwers, he shares step-by-step guides, troubleshooting tips, and expert insights to help users unlock the full potential of Microsoft Office.